Research and Development of Wearable HAL for Maintaining and Improving Walking Function in the Elderly

HAL® Waist Type for Caregiving Support reduces the load on the lower back during caregiving tasks like transfer assistance, thereby lowering the risk of back pain. It enables easier caregiving while maintaining the same level of support, benefiting both the person being supported and the caregiver.

Product Features

We analyzed and simulated the physical demands of tasks like transferring patients from bed to wheelchair and repositioning them from a medical and anatomical perspective, achieving a design that significantly reduces lumbar strain. With just two
buttons to set the assist level, anyone can use it easily.
Its battery-powered operation allows unrestricted use in various settings, including bathing assistance.

Technical Features

By reading the bioelectric signals sent from the brain to the muscles when a person moves, HAL enables movements according to the wearer's intent. This means HAL freely assists the wearer's movements, making caregiving tasks easier than ever before.
The battery is replaceable, and the compact, lightweight model (approximately 3 kg) allows female caregivers to wear it comfortably for extended periods.
